The synthetic route is as follows.
5,6,7,8-Tetrahydroimidazo[1 ,2-a]pyrazine (0.099 g, 0.804 mmol) was suspended in dichloromethane (DCM) (8 ml). Triethylamine (0.123 ml_, 0.884 mmol) and 2-chloro- 3-(trifluoromethyl)benzoyl chloride (0.195 g, 0.804 mmol) were added and the mixture was stirred at room temperature for 5 hours. The reaction mixture was concentrated in vacuo, the residue dissolved in 1 :1 DMSO/MeOH and purified by mass-directed automated preparative HPLC. Product fractions were concentrated in vacuo to yield an orange gum. This was partitioned between DCM (10ml) and saturated aqueous sodium bicarbonate (4ml) and the organic layer separated. This was concentrated in vacuo to yield 7-{[2-chloro-3-(trifluoromethyl)phenyl]carbonyl}- 5,6,7,8-tetrahydroimidazo[1 ,2-a]pyrazine (0.131 g, 0.397 mmol, 49.4 % yield) as a yellow gum. LC/MS [M+H]+ = 330, retention time = 1.02 minutes (5 minute method).
